Forward Networks is revolutionizing the way large networks are managed. The Forward Enterprise platform delivers a vendor-agnostic "digital twin" of the network, based on a mathematical model. The platform scales to support hundreds of thousands of network devices, whether cloud, hybrid cloud, or on-prem. It serves as a single source of truth for the network, enabling network operators to instantly verify security posture, accelerate troubleshooting, avoid outages, and modernize network management.
Over the past few years, Forward Networks has received tremendous industry recognition, including “Cool Vendor in Enterprise Networking” by Gartner, “Product of the Year” by Cloud Computing, “Hot Company” by Cyber Defense Magazine, “Enterprise Cloud Computing Software of the Year,” and has been named to Fortune’s “Best Workplaces in the Bay Area” list.
The company was founded by four Stanford PhD graduates who saw a massive opportunity to improve network operations. Investors include Andreessen Horowitz, MSD Capital, Threshold Ventures, and Goldman Sachs.
Forward Networks is currently seeking a Senior Backend Software Engineer to work as part of our Scaling team. The work will involve helping develop our product core by writing clean and solid code that interacts with our other services and components. Responsibilities include:
- Building a pipeline to ingest data from network devices, analyzing the data, and building a model of network behavior
- Scaling our computation by making the models more efficient
- Developing new product features that leverage the network model to answer user queries
Read our blog to know more about the type of work we are doing: https://forwardnetworks.com/scaling/
Requirements:
- BS in Computer Science or related degree; MS or PhD preferred
- 6+ years of full lifecycle software development experience
- 5+ years of backend experience with Java, C++ or similar systems languages
- Strong object-oriented design and development skills
- Demonstrated experience designing and optimizing algorithms for low latency, high throughput, and efficient resource usage in distributed environments.
- Previous experience working on large scale distributed systems
Nice to Haves:
- Proficiency with databases.
- Experience with REST APIs, as well as with frameworks such as Spring or Hibernate
- Big Data and NoSQL experience
NOTE: experience in the networking domain is NOT a requirement for this role but is a plus.
The base pay range for this role is between $200,000 and $240,000. Base pay will depend on your skills, qualifications, experience, and location
Top Skills
Similar Jobs
What you need to know about the Colorado Tech Scene
Key Facts About Colorado Tech
- Number of Tech Workers: 260,000; 8.5% of overall workforce (2024 CompTIA survey)
- Major Tech Employers: Lockheed Martin, Century Link, Comcast, BAE Systems, Level 3
- Key Industries: Software, artificial intelligence, aerospace, e-commerce, fintech, healthtech
- Funding Landscape: $4.9 billion in VC funding in 2024 (Pitchbook)
- Notable Investors: Access Venture Partners, Ridgeline Ventures, Techstars, Blackhorn Ventures
- Research Centers and Universities: Colorado School of Mines, University of Colorado Boulder, University of Denver, Colorado State University, Mesa Laboratory, Space Science Institute, National Center for Atmospheric Research, National Renewable Energy Laboratory, Gottlieb Institute